Comanche County - 1311 Road 22, Lot#WP001, Wilmore, KS
This 1,881.3-acre property located in Comanche County, Kansas, lies just southeast of Coldwater and offers a diverse combination of land use opportunities, including hunting, livestock grazing, and general recreation. The property features a blend of native grass pasture, scattered tillable acreage, water sources, and structural improvements that support both agricultural and recreational use.The tract includes approximately 72 acres of tillable ground. One field measures roughly 52 acres and is situated behind the homestead, while the remaining tillable acreage is distributed across several smaller plots utilized as food plots. These smaller fields provide flexibility for wildlife habitat management or agricultural production.Water is a notable feature of the property. Multiple smaller ponds are located throughout the acreage, along with a couple of wells that contribute to year-round water availability. These water sources can support livestock operations and wildlife activity across the property.The homestead includes a residence offering approximately 1,482 square feet of living space. The home features three bedrooms and two bathrooms and has received recent updates, including interior paint and minor improvements, within the last two years. In addition to the home, the property includes a large Quonset-style building that is currently used for equipment storage, along with several additional outbuildings. Some of these auxiliary structures may require repairs or maintenance, providing an opportunity for updates based on operational needs.The landscape is primarily composed of grassland, with natural features that can support grazing. The size and layout of the acreage allow for livestock management across multiple sections. Fencing and grazing conditions should be evaluated by prospective buyers based on their intended use.The property is located in an area known for trophy deer. The mix of cover, water, and food sources contributes to wildlife presence throughout the year, including turkey and upland game potential. The property does not currently have any active leases in place, and possession will be available to the new owner at closing.This offering presents a large contiguous acreage with a combination of agricultural utility, water resources, structural improvements, and recreational potential in Comanche County. Comanche County - Nearest South Loop, Wilmore, KS
Located in southern Comanche County, this 394.7 acre property offers an outstanding combination of productive farmland, diverse wildlife habitat, and exceptional hunting opportunities. With access from County Road South Loop and situated approximately 16 miles from Wilmore and 20 miles from Coldwater, this property is well positioned for both recreation. The property lies within Kansas Deer Management Unit 16, an area well known for producing quality whitetail deer. The farm features approximately 123 acres of tillable ground that not only provides agricultural value but also serves as an important food source for wildlife. Additional food sources include an established alfalfa food plot on the east side of the property and a corn food plot on the west side. Combined with three feeders already in place, these improvements help attract and hold wildlife throughout the year. What truly sets this property apart is the quality of the habitat. Former terraced fields have naturally transitioned into tall native grass, creating exceptional bedding and security cover. The combination of native grass, shelterbelts, scattered timber, and subtle elevation changes provides ideal habitat for deer while also supporting healthy populations of turkey, quail, and pheasant. The northwest portion of the property features wooded cover and draws that create natural travel corridors and hunting locations. A small pond, along with a stock tank supplied by a co-op well, provides valuable water sources for wildlife and further enhances the property's ability to hold game throughout the year. Power and fiber internet are located nearby, offering future building potential without sacrificing the property's recreational appeal. With scenic prairie views, excellent access, productive farmland, established hunting improvements, and diverse wildlife habitat, this property offers a rare opportunity to own a well-rounded hunting and recreational farm in southern Comanche County. Whether you're looking for a hunting property, or future homesite, this farm provides the habitat, food, water, and accessibility needed to enjoy Kansas land ownership for years to come.

Comanche County - 0000 Coldwater Ks, Coldwater, KS
619+/- ACRES OF HUNTING, PASTURE, & CRP IN COMANCHE COUNTY, KS.
Property Description: Located just north of Coldwater, Kansas in the heart of Comanche County is this excellent mix of native grass pasture, CRP, and great a hunting tract in Unit 16. The pasture hasn't been grazed in a few years and is lush from the current rainfall. There are 3 access roads surrounding the ranch with highway 183 on the east side, and two county roads on the south and west side. There is an old homestead in the south central part of the property that would make an ideal location to build your dream country home. Around the homestead is a shelterbelt and thick cover great for big unit 16 bucks and upland hunting. This is a great area of the state where you don't need much cover to harvest your next trophy whitetail! The remaining balance of the property is cattle pasture with a solar well and is ready for grazing! With easy access to the property this is adeal for the local cattle rancher.
CRP Info: There are approximately 297.87+/- acres enrolled until 2031 paying $11,867.00 annually. ($39.84 per acre)
Mineral Rights: What mineral rights the Sellers own are negotiable.
Legal Description: S25-T31s-R19w in Comanche County, Kansas.
2025 Taxes: $1,062.62
Kansas Deer Unit: 16
